Roppongi Art Complex (Complex 665)
This art space, where three modern art galleries come together, was created in October 2016. It houses the world-class Tomio Koyama Gallery, ShugoArts, and Taka Ishii Gallery. The galleries, which feature works embodying the beauty, delicacy and power of Japanese art, each have their own distinct character, and are all unmissable. There are several art galleries in this area, including the Mori Art Museum and the National Art Center, Tokyo, as well as diverse cultural facilities such as the Piramide with its concentration of galleries. We recommend that you enjoy going around all the galleries here.
